Pompei: Italy, Pompeii, 2024/7/16. archaeological works following the discovery of the tomb of Numerius Agrestinus, son of Numerius, Equitius Pulcher, a military tribune, prefect of the Autrygoni, prefect of military engineering, duumvir (magistrate) for jurisdiction, during the archaeological excavations in Pompeii, 16 July 2024. The tomb dates back to the reign of Roman Emperor Augustus (27 BC - 14 AD). Photograph by MINISTERO DELLA CULTURA / Catholic Press Photo (Credit Image: © Ministero Della Cultura/IPA via ZUMA Press).
